One of the most asked questions that we hear is, "What will it cost to train my dog?" This question is not one that can be easily answered without first determining the program that would best suit you and your pet. Determining your expectations and goals, combined with a professional evaluation of your dog, will aid us in providing you with an accurate cost to train your pet.
With that in mind we have put together this information so that you know what to expect when you interact with our Staff and Training Professionals.

When you contact either our telephone specialists or communicate directly by email, our staff will determine a date and time that you and your pet can come in for an evaluation. We are all about making it convenient for you. During this initial communication our staff will ask you to gather the necessary shot records, and we can even provide you with the required documents needed for your evaluation in advance.

In order for your pets to be properly trained they will need the help of you and your family. This is why we suggest that the evaluation process includes everyone that will interact with your pet on a day to day basis. During the evaluation process we will examine the current state of your pet and how you and your family interact with them. We will also determine your expectations.
